Thu, Mar 17, 2011
Teamsters General President Addresses Employees at 'Workers
Summit'
The Teamsters Union has committed its full resources to make
sure United ramp workers and Continental fleet service workers are
victorious in forming their union and winning a strong contract,
Teamsters General President Jim Hoffa told the workers Tuesday.
"It is great to be in Chicago today at United's hub, where
United workers are joining together with Continental workers to
build more momentum in this campaign," Hoffa said during a workers
summit. "The momentum keeps building, the unity keeps building, the
power keeps building-you are on your way to becoming Teamsters. The
Teamsters are committed to helping you win this campaign and win a
strong contract."
The Teamsters represent about 7,500 fleet service workers at the
former Continental, which recently merged with United. The workers
joined the Teamsters in February 2010. The Teamsters are organizing
about 7,000 ramp workers at United, who are currently represented
by the Machinist's Union. Many workers are unhappy with the
Machinist's Union and are turning to the Teamsters for strong
representation.
The election of the combined group of workers will likely take
place this spring or summer. The Teamsters also represent the
mechanics at Continental and at United. "We want a strong and
growing aviation union like the Teamsters, not a weak union that is
losing tens of thousands of workers in the aviation industry," said
Dennis Turner, a United ramp worker in Chicago. "The Machinists
have no ability to deliver a contract. Teamsters General President
Hoffa is committed to winning this and giving us the resources to
reach out to our co-workers here in Chicago and across the country.
We will win this campaign."
